Subject: Key rotation — sqllint service

For the weekly sync: rotating the key for the internal Quarryline sqllint service Thursday. This is the service that enforces SQL file linting rules in CI (naming, casing, no SELECT *). Old key revoked Thursday 18:00. Update your local hooks and any CI runners that pin the credential. Builds using the stale key will fail lint checks with an auth error, not a rule violation. New key follows.

app token of tagug-hahaf = kto2_9v

## Tuning

The receipt mailer (Almsgate) batches donation receipts and sends through the Thornquay relay. On-call: if the queue backs up, resist the urge to crank batch size — the relay rate-limits per connection, and bigger batches just mean bigger retries. Scale worker count first, then shorten the flush interval. Dedupe window must stay longer than the retry horizon or donors get duplicate receipts, which generates tickets. All knobs live in one place and are read at worker start. Current production values follow.

tuning table, kajop-yafof:
QUOTAS = {
    "wenath": 10,
    "ulaael": 5,
}

**Capacity note: carving the user module out of Pelmora**

Quick heads-up before the freeze: we're splitting the user module off the Pelmora monolith into its own service, and early load tests say auth traffic will roughly double on the new pods. Nothing scary, but connection pools and cache TTLs need to move together or we'll thrash the session store. Darla already sized the staging cluster. The constants we plan to ship with the first cut are below.

constants for yaduf-fahag:
BUDGETS = {
    "kelix": 528,
    "briwyn": 734,
}